Activists from various radical Sikh organisations hold placards in support of Sikh leader Sant Jarnail Singh Bhindranwale and Khalistan, the name given for the envisioned independent Sikh state, after prayers at Sri Akal Takht at the Golden Temple in Amritsar on June 6, 2013, on the occasion of 'Ghallughara Diwas' the 29th Anniversary of Operation Bluestar. The gathering marked the 29th anniversary of Operation Bluestar, the assault on the Golden Temple complex by the Indian army in 1984 to arrest Sikh leader Sant Jarnail Singh Bhindranwale and his militant followers who had initiated a movement for a separate Sikh state, a move linked to the eventual assasination of Prime Minister Indira Gandhi.
